LEAD GENERATION AND INSIDE jobs in SALE GREATER MANCHESTER, United Kingdom

identification and lead generation. Record and report all activity required by service centre management and large account... for positively promoting the organisation to its customers and prospects at a national level. The Inside Sales Executive...

Stericycle